Performing a system reset will erase all the sections in the Wireless Bus Module's
programming and set the following sections to their defaults:
Sections:
[001]
= Options 1 and 2 ON; options 3 to 8 OFF
[002]
= Options 1 and 5 ON; options 2, 3, 4, 6, 7, and 8 OFF
[003]
= 005 (seconds)
[004]
= 005 (seconds)
To perform the system reset:
1) Disconnect the bus from the Receiver Module
2) Place the reset jumper on both reset pins on the Receiver Module.
3) Reconnect the bus to the Receiver Module
4) Wait until the Locate LED turns off (takes about 4 seconds)
5) Remove the jumper
The module can also be reset using the
Module Reset
feature in the Digiplex Control
Panel (see
Digiplex Control Panel's Reference & Installation Manual
).

The serial number of a detector, contact switch, or remote control can be displayed.
From Step 5 in Figure 3.1, page 6:
1) Enter section
[025]
2)
On LCD Screen
: Press and hold the tamper switch on the detector or contact
switch or press and hold the remote's A and B buttons simultaneously until the
keypad squawks and the device's serial number appears on the LCD screen
under the words “View Data”.
On LED Screen
: Press and hold the tamper switch on the detector or contact
switch or press and hold the remote's A and B buttons simultaneously until the
keypad squawks. The first number of the device's serial number will illuminate
(10 = zero). Press the key to view each subsequent number. When you
press the key on the last number of the serial number, the control panel
will exit the section.
